Visual development tools are transforming how developers build and maintain web applications. Two platforms leading this revolution are UiToolbar and Builder.io, each offering unique approaches to bridging the gap between design and code. While Builder.io focuses on empowering non-technical users with a drag-and-drop CMS, UiToolbar takes a developer-first approach by enhancing existing workflows with visual element selection and AI-assisted code editing.
